Three more figures converted from 1/35 to 1/32.

Stalin was made taller, and the back bulked up.

Although I used the original DeGaulle figure, it was too short. I used Historex legs to make him taller, then decided to resculpt all over to maintain the proportions. He is taller than Stalin by at least a head. That's a Preiser hand saluting.

I resculpted the lower legs of Rommel. This is still very much in progress.
